WebApr 1, 2024 · Housing benefit applicable amounts 2024 to 2024. The claimant's applicable amount is the figure set by the Department for Work and Pensions to reflect the basic living needs of the claimant and their family. The 'applicable amount' is calculated by adding together the relevant 'personal allowances' and 'premiums'. http://www.southnorfolkandbroadland.gov.uk/
